EO-derived turbidity for Mulargia and Flumendosa reservoirs using Landsat 8
0
Description
Turbidity is derived from the scattering caused by suspended particles in water and determined by the backward scattering of light between 450 to 800nm.
Parameter: Turbidity (NTU)
Spatial resolution | Temporal resolution |
30 m | 8 days |
Temporal coverage
2015 – 2019
